„Adatbázisok - Relációs lekérdezések optimalizálása gyakorlat” változatai közötti eltérés
a U944eq átnevezte a(z) Adatbázisok 5. gyakorlatbrRelációs lekérdezések optimalizálása lapot a következő névre: Adatbázisok - Relációs lekérdezések optimalizálása gyakorlat |
Nincs szerkesztési összefoglaló |
||
| (3 közbenső módosítás, amit egy másik szerkesztő végzett, nincs mutatva) | |||
| 1. sor: | 1. sor: | ||
Az aktuális tematika és feladatsor elérhető a [https://www.db.bme.hu/targyak/adatbazisok/gyakorlatok/5-gyakorlat tárgyhonlapon]. | |||
==Feladatok== | ==Feladatok== | ||
'''1. feladat: (bemelegítés, jelölések, katalógusinformációk és alap algoritmusok)''' | '''1. feladat: (bemelegítés, jelölések, katalógusinformációk és alap algoritmusok)''' | ||
Egy bank nyilvántartásából ACCOUNT (BRANCH-NAME, BALANCE, | Egy bank nyilvántartásából <math> \text{ACCOUNT(BRANCH-NAME, BALANCE,} \dots\text{)}</math> szeretnénk megtudni a budapesti számlák adatait. Ezeket tudjuk a relációról: | ||
* <math> | * <math> f_\text{ACCOUNT} = 20 </math> (Az ACCOUNT reláció 20 rekordja fér bele egy lemezblokkba) | ||
* <math> V(\text{BRANCH-NAME}, \text{ACCOUNT}) = 50 </math> (50 különböző fiók-név létezik az ACCOUNT relációban) | * <math> V(\text{BRANCH-NAME}, \text{ACCOUNT}) = 50 </math> (50 különböző fiók-név létezik az ACCOUNT relációban) | ||
* <math> V(\text{BALANCE}, \text{ACCOUNT}) = 500 </math> (500 különboző értékű számla van az ACCOUNT relációban) | * <math> V(\text{BALANCE}, \text{ACCOUNT}) = 500 </math> (500 különboző értékű számla van az ACCOUNT relációban) | ||
* <math> n_ | * <math> n_\text{ACCOUNT} = 10 000 </math> (Az ACCOUNT relációnak 10 000 eleme van) | ||
* <math> P </math> | * <math> P </math> | ||